Organic curves, tapering strokes and thorn-like terminals give Thornrose its storybook character. Use it for large titles, book covers and posters, preferably at 48–120 pt.

The default A is quiet. Enable Stylistic Set 1 (ss01) for the spiral A, or Discretionary Ligatures (dlig) for the connected RAY ornament. Both decorative options are off by default.

Know the limits

172 encoded characters and 175 glyphs: basic English, selected Latin accents and symbols. This is not complete multilingual coverage or a body-text font. Native editing-app save/reopen checks, independent beta feedback and source-image generation terms remain pending.

Using Thornrose

Is Thornrose free for commercial use?

Yes. Thornrose is free for personal and commercial projects under the SIL Open Font License 1.1. You can use it in logos, print, video, websites and apps. Keep the copyright and license when redistributing the font software. Read the license terms.

What is Thornrose best used for?

Book covers, fantasy titles and expressive posters at 48–120 pt. Start with the default letters and add the optional spiral A only where it helps the title.

Which font files can I download?

The free ZIP includes TTF, OTF and WOFF2 and the OFL license. No account is required. Install either TTF or OTF on your computer; use WOFF2 for your website. See installation and webfont help.

Which characters does Thornrose support?

175 glyphs and 172 encoded characters: basic English, selected Latin accents and symbols. It is not a complete multilingual character set. Explore the character set or test your own text.
